Understanding AI: A Beginner's Guide
Artificial intelligence is quickly becoming a familiar term, but what does it really signify ? At its heart , AI involves developing computer systems that can perform tasks that typically require human reasoning . This includes areas involving learning, problem-solving, selecting solutions , and including speech recognition . It's simply about robots; it's about algorithms allowing machines to analyze data and enhance their performance over time, lacking explicit programming for each scenario.
AI and Ethics: Navigating the Challenges
The quick development of machine learning poses critical ethical issues. As algorithms become increasingly complex, questions arise regarding bias, responsibility, and the possible for harmful effects. Promoting that AI is created and implemented responsibly requires ongoing conversation between specialists in computing, morality, and policy.
- Resolving data-driven bias
- Defining precise limits of accountability
- Encouraging transparency in machine learning systems
